What Is Dedicated Medical Earthing Installation & Testing Service In Tanzania?
Dedicated Medical Earthing Installation & Testing Service in Tanzania refers to a specialized technical service focused on the proper grounding (earthing) of medical electrical equipment and facilities. This service ensures that electrical systems within healthcare settings are designed, implemented, and verified to meet stringent safety standards and regulatory requirements specific to Tanzania. It is crucial for preventing electrical hazards, ensuring patient and staff safety, and maintaining the integrity and reliable operation of sensitive medical devices. The service encompasses the entire lifecycle, from initial design consultation and installation to ongoing periodic testing and certification.

Key Components of Dedicated Medical Earthing Installation & Testing Service
- Design and Planning: Site assessment, analysis of existing electrical infrastructure, and development of earthing system designs compliant with relevant Tanzanian standards (e.g., TZS, IEC, and specific medical electrical equipment guidelines). This includes determining the optimal type and location of earthing electrodes, conductors, and bonding connections.
- Installation: Professional installation of the earthing system, including trenching, electrode driving, conductor connection, and bonding of conductive parts of medical equipment, structural metalwork, and utility services. This is performed by qualified and experienced technicians adhering to best practices and safety protocols.
- Testing and Measurement: Comprehensive testing of the installed earthing system using calibrated test equipment. This typically includes measuring earth electrode resistance, continuity of protective conductors, equipotential bonding effectiveness, and verifying the performance of surge protection devices. Fault simulations may also be part of the testing regime.
- Certification and Documentation: Provision of detailed test reports, certification of compliance with applicable standards, and comprehensive documentation of the earthing system design, installation, and test results. This documentation is essential for regulatory compliance, audits, and future maintenance.
- Maintenance and Re-testing: Periodic re-testing and inspection of the earthing system to ensure its continued effectiveness over time, as grounding integrity can degrade due to environmental factors or damage. This proactive approach helps prevent failures and maintain safety.
Who Needs Dedicated Medical Earthing Installation & Testing Service In Tanzania?
Dedicated medical earthing installation and testing services are crucial for ensuring the safety and functionality of medical equipment and facilities in Tanzania. Poor earthing can lead to electrical hazards, equipment malfunctions, and compromised patient care. These specialized services are vital for institutions that rely heavily on sensitive medical technology and operate within a regulated healthcare environment.
| Department/Facility Type | Primary Needs & Risks Addressed | Key Equipment Requiring Earthing |
|---|---|---|
| Operating Theaters | Patient and staff safety from electrocution, prevention of equipment malfunction during critical procedures. | Anesthesia machines, electro-surgical units, patient monitors, surgical lights, ventilators. |
| Intensive Care Units (ICUs) | Reliable operation of life-support systems, prevention of electrical interference affecting patient monitoring. | Ventilators, infusion pumps, cardiac monitors, dialysis machines, defibrillators. |
| Diagnostic Imaging (MRI, CT, X-ray) | Prevention of image artifacts, protection of sensitive imaging components from electrical noise and surges. | MRI scanners, CT scanners, X-ray machines, ultrasound devices, PACS systems. |
| Emergency Rooms | Uninterrupted power and safe operation of critical care equipment. | Defibrillators, ECG machines, portable X-ray units, vital signs monitors. |
| Laboratories (Pathology, Biochemistry) | Accurate readings from analytical instruments, protection of sensitive lab equipment. | Centrifuges, microscopes, spectrophotometers, automated analyzers, incubators. |
| Sterilization and Autoclave Rooms | Safe operation of high-temperature equipment, prevention of electrical faults. | Autoclaves, sterilizers, washer-disinfectors. |
| Pharmacy and Medication Storage | Temperature-controlled storage systems, prevention of equipment failure affecting drug integrity. | Refrigerators, freezers, climate-controlled storage units. |
| General Wards | Basic electrical safety for patient care equipment and general facility operations. | Patient beds with electrical controls, call bells, lighting, basic medical devices. |

Key Pricing Factors for Dedicated Medical Earthing Installation & Testing Service in Tanzania
- Facility Size and Complexity: Larger hospitals, operating theaters, and specialized diagnostic areas (like MRI or CT scan rooms) require more extensive earthing networks and will naturally incur higher costs.
- Scope of Work: This includes the number of points requiring earthing, the length of conduits and conductors, the complexity of the building's existing electrical infrastructure, and the need for specialized earthing electrodes.
- Type of Earthing System: Different medical facilities may require different levels of earthing protection. For instance, equipotential bonding in sensitive areas is more involved than general earthing for non-critical spaces.
- Materials and Equipment Used: The quality and type of earthing conductors, bonding straps, earth rods, connectors, and specialized testing equipment all contribute to the overall cost.
- Labor Costs: The rates of skilled electricians, technicians, and engineers experienced in medical earthing are a significant component of the pricing. This includes their time for installation, supervision, and rigorous testing.
- Testing and Certification: Thorough testing, including continuity checks, earth resistance measurements, and potential equalization tests, is critical. The cost of certification by authorized bodies or qualified professionals is also factored in.
- Site Accessibility and Logistics: The ease of access to the installation site within the facility and the logistical challenges of transporting materials and personnel to the location (especially in remote areas) can impact costs.
- Compliance and Standards: Adherence to specific Tanzanian building codes, electrical regulations, and international medical earthing standards (like IEC 60364-7-710) may necessitate specific materials and testing procedures, influencing the price.
- Consultation and Design: Initial site surveys, design consultations, and the development of a detailed earthing plan are often included in the service package and contribute to the cost.
- Project Timeline and Urgency: Rush projects or installations requiring work outside standard business hours may command premium pricing.

Scope Of Work For Dedicated Medical Earthing Installation & Testing Service
This Scope of Work (SOW) outlines the requirements for the dedicated medical earthing installation and testing services to ensure compliance with relevant medical electrical safety standards and best practices. The objective is to establish and verify a robust and reliable earthing system for medical electrical equipment and installations within the healthcare facility, thereby minimizing risks associated with electrical hazards and ensuring patient and staff safety.
| Section | Description | Technical Deliverables | Standard Specifications/References |
|---|---|---|---|
| Initial inspection of the medical facility to assess existing earthing infrastructure, identify potential installation challenges, and determine the scope of work. | Site survey report detailing existing conditions, identified risks, and preliminary recommendations. | Relevant building codes, electrical installation standards, and manufacturer guidelines for medical equipment. |
| Development of a detailed design for the dedicated medical earthing system, including routing, conductor sizing, bonding requirements, and integration with the main earthing system. | Earthing system design drawings (schematic, layout), Bill of Materials (BOM), and installation plan. | IEC 60364-7-710 (Electrical installations of buildings - Part 7-710: Requirements for special installations and locations - Medical locations), AS/NZS 3003 (Medical electrical installations), NFPA 99 (Health Care Facilities Code), HTM 06-01 (Health Technical Memorandum 06-01: Electrical systems for healthcare premises). |
| Sourcing of all necessary earthing conductors, bonding straps, connectors, protective devices, and other relevant materials according to the approved design and specifications. | Procurement records, material certifications, and pre-installation site preparation. | Manufacturer specifications for earthing components, material standards (e.g., BS, IEC, ASTM). |
| Physical installation of the dedicated medical earthing system, including running of conductors, making secure connections, and ensuring proper bonding of all conductive components. | Installed earthing system as per design drawings, with accessible and clearly labeled earthing points. | IEC 60364-7-710, AS/NZS 3003, NFPA 99, HTM 06-01, and site-specific installation procedures. |
| Comprehensive testing of the installed earthing system to verify its integrity, continuity, and resistance values. | Test reports including earth continuity tests, equipotential bonding resistance measurements, insulation resistance tests, and earth electrode resistance measurements. | IEC 60364-6 (Electrical installations of buildings - Part 6: Verification), AS/NZS 3003, NFPA 99, HTM 06-01, and manufacturer test procedures. |
